From fabcfb724d28658855204adbaa0ce89caf99ce35 Mon Sep 17 00:00:00 2001 From: Colin Perkins Date: Wed, 14 Dec 2022 18:12:09 +0000 Subject: [PATCH] Update --- CHANGELOG.md | 5 +++++ ietfdata/datatracker.py | 4 ++-- setup.py | 2 +- 3 files changed, 8 insertions(+), 3 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index b228f8c..d253886 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,6 +1,11 @@ Change Log -- ietfdata ====================== +## Version 0.6.4 -- 14 December 2022 + + - Fix `meeting_session_status()` + + ## Version 0.6.3 -- 14 December 2022 - `meeting_session_status()` can return None diff --git a/ietfdata/datatracker.py b/ietfdata/datatracker.py index f39b88c..6440611 100644 --- a/ietfdata/datatracker.py +++ b/ietfdata/datatracker.py @@ -1731,7 +1731,7 @@ def __init__(self, logging.basicConfig(level=os.environ.get("IETFDATA_LOGLEVEL", "INFO")) self.log = logging.getLogger("ietfdata") - self.ua = "glasgow-ietfdata/0.6.3" # Update when making a new relaase + self.ua = "glasgow-ietfdata/0.6.4" # Update when making a new relaase self.base_url = "https://datatracker.ietf.org" self.http_req = 0 self.get_count = 0 @@ -3029,7 +3029,7 @@ def meeting_session_assignments(self, schedule : Schedule) -> Iterator[SessionAs def meeting_session_status(self, session: Session) -> Optional[SessionStatusName]: sched_events = list(self.meeting_scheduling_events(session=session)) if len(sched_events) > 0: - status_name = self.meeting_session_status_name(sched_events[1].status) + status_name = self.meeting_session_status_name(sched_events[-1].status) return status_name return None diff --git a/setup.py b/setup.py index cbae6bd..8f4f23a 100644 --- a/setup.py +++ b/setup.py @@ -5,7 +5,7 @@ setuptools.setup( name="ietfdata", - version="0.6.3", + version="0.6.4", author="Colin Perkins", author_email="csp@csperkins.org", description="Access the IETF Data Tracker and RFC Index",